Average Firefighters Salary in Denver-Aurora-Centennial, CO

Firefighters in the Denver-Aurora-Centennial, CO metropolitan area earn a substantial average annual salary of $89,610. This figure significantly outpaces the national average of $43,380, indicating a robust compensation structure in this region. Firefighters Salary Distribution in Denver-Aurora-Centennial, CO

Salary progression for firefighters in Denver-Aurora-Centennial is strongly tied to experience and specialization. Entry-level positions typically command lower salaries, while seasoned professionals with extensive training, certifications, and leadership roles can expect significantly higher earnings. The gap between entry-level and senior-level salaries, often reflected in percentile data, clearly signifies the career advancement and earning potential available within the firefighting profession.

Experience LevelMarket PercentileAnnual WageHourly Rate
Cadet / RecruitAcademy training and probationary period.10% (Entry)$52,370$25.2
OfficerPatrol duties, handling standard calls.25% (Junior)$67,208$32.3
Senior OfficerField training officer, specialized unit.50% (Median)$88,860$42.7
Sergeant / Lt.Shift supervisor, squad leader.75% (Senior)$112,013$53.9
Captain / ChiefDepartment command and administration.90% (Expert)$116,500$56

Methodology: Salary data is derived from the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S) OEWS 2024 release. Figures represent gross pay before taxes. Analysis includes 2,900 employees in the Denver-Aurora-Centennial, CO area with a job density of 1.795 per 1,000 jobs. Cost of Living data is estimated based on state and metro averages.
